LOCALLY DENSE FOG AFFECTING PORTIONS OF CENTRAL AND NORTHEAST SOUTH DAKOTA AND WEST CENTRAL MINNESOTA
Patchy fog will continue to affect portions of central and northeast SD and west central MN, reducing visibilities to 1 mile, localized areas of one quarter mile for the next couple of hours. If traveling this morning, reduce your speed and use low-beam headlights when encountering foggy areas.
This Hazardous Weather Outlook is for west central Minnesota, north central South Dakota and northeast South Dakota.
DAY ONE
Today and tonight. Patchy fog over portions of northern South Dakota and west central Minnesota this morning. Visibility may be reduced to around one- quarter mile at times.
DAYS TWO THROUGH SEVEN
Saturday through Thursday. There is a Marginal risk (level 1 of 5) for storms to become severe Saturday and Sunday. The primary hazards will be wind gusts from 60-70 mph and hail around 1 inch in diameter.
SPOTTER INFORMATION STATEMENT
Spotter activation is not expected at this time.
